Year End 2009 Snapshot of Hugo, MN Home Sales Statistics



In this northern Ramsey and Washington County community, just north of White Bear Lake, closed home sales were up an average of by nearly 43%. Unfortunately, the average sales price did continue to decline again during 2009; down nearly 17% to under $200,000! This is no doubt a reflection of the significant amount of first time home buyers in the market. With only a handful of additional new listings in the area, inventory is down considerably. Sellers are already starting to see sales prices come in closer to asking price. Time on the market to sell a home, has remained flat at just over four months. It appears that the Hugo market is starting to become more balanced which is great news for homeowners in this Washington County suburb.

Year End 2009 Snapshot of East Bethel, MN Home Sales Statistics


With the number of closed sales dramatically up for the second year in a row and this year new listings dramatically down, there is significantly less real estate inventory to start off 2010 in the East Bethel. While this northern Anoka County community did see a drop in the average sales price in 2009 compared to statistics in 2008, lower inventory is a good indicator of a more balanced market on the horizon. The ratio comparing sold price to list price did see a bit of a comeback in 2009 but at just over 90% it is one of the lowest in the north and east metro communities I work in. The Days on the market statistic is also up again for the second year in a row; this is significant as many surrounding communities did see a bit of a drop in DOM in 2009.

Year End 2009 Snapshot of Circle Pines, MN Home Sales Statistics


The number of new listings in Circle Pines dropped again in 2009 compared to the previous year. In this small Anoka County community, just north of Shoreview, home sales more homes sold; up over 22% from last year. The average time on the market did drop in Circle Pines from 141 days to 127 days on the market. The average price also fell by over $35,000 which is over 14% lower, than in 2008 making this community that has an abundance of starter homes, even more affordable than last year. The ratio of percent received versus list price is also up for this year to 94%. All in all, the home sales market in Circle Pines, Minnesota appears to be weathering the changed market well.

Year End 2009 Snapshot of Chisago Lakes, MN Home Sales Statistics

There were just a few more closed sales in Chisago during 2009 over 2008 but the average sales price was down significantly for the second year in a row. New listings were down almost 21% over the previous year. Sellers are receiving just slightly less than they did in 2008 with as the accepted sales price ratio compared to list price ratio is down just a bit. At 89% it remains one of the lowest in the north and east metro communities I work in as many communities saw an improvement in this ratio this year. Market time is up significantly to well over 200 days. Buying a home in Chisago City could continue to be a very affordable option as there appears to be plenty of sellers still on the market and willing to negotiate on the list price of their properties.

Year End 2009 Snapshot of Wyoming, MN Market Statistics



The number of new listings was down again for 2009 in Wyoming, Minnesota along with the average sales price of a home in this Southern Chisago County community. Since 2007, the average sales price of a home dropped by over 30%; over 15% last year alone. A high point to the year is that homes are selling at a faster pace with an average of 47 days less time on the market in Wyoming, Minnesota compared to last year. Sellers appear to be getting just over 91% of their asking price which is in line with several other north east metro communities. If you are considering selling your Wyoming home, this might be a good time to list with less inventory on the market to compete with.

Year End 2009 Snapshot of Columbus MN Market Statistics

Home sales are up in Columbus, Minnesota which is well known for its acreage properties but like most neighboring communities, prices are not. In this Anoka County community, just west of Forest Lake, home sales rose over 37% from 2008 to 2009. The average price of a home dropped nearly 11% and fewer homes were listed on the market. Decreased inventory helped sellers to keep more dollars in their pockets during negotiations than in some neighboring communities although the ratio of percentage of list to sale price did go down. With average days on the market also down considerably for the first time in two years, it appears that buyers are making decisions quickly on acreage homes in Columbus, Minnesota.

Love at First Sight is a Home Buying Phenomena too!

Do you believe in love at first sight? I do!

Decades ago as a handsome young blue-eyed man walked through the door of a neighborhood restaurant, his eyes connected with the sparkling eyes of a young girl. In that instant, their lives changed. It was years before they married and there were many ups and downs during that time. But they are still together and in love today. I should know, as the star-struck green-eyed girl was me.

Funny thing is that when I see that tell-tale star struck look these days, it is when my buyers fall in love with a house. After showing house after house to my clients, whether they are first time buyers or moving up or downsizing, I can see it in their eyes when we have found the one!


  • It is not always the best house.

  • It is not always the most expensive.

  • The property is not always perfectly staged.

But something about the home strikes the heartstrings of the buyers…I can see it in their eyes.


I am a firm believer in houses selling themselves.


For most home buyers, a housing purchase is unlike any other investment; it is an emotional decision. My job as a buyer's representative is to provide stable, unbiased support and assistance throughout the home buying process. So while my buyers are starry-eyed looking at the warm paint colors, brilliant hardwoods and room sizes, I check out the nooks, crannies and disclosures to discover things that might be overlooked. While not an inspector, I will point out potential issues to question the sellers about (and home inspector should the buyers decide to write an offer). Sometimes flaws are hard to see with stars in our eyes.

Falling in love at first sight is a wonderful experience whether with another person or a home. It is important to take the time to get to know that object of your affection before making a commitment. As a professional REALTOR®, I can guide love struck buyers through the home buying process so that they get a good deal on their dream house. My job as a real estate agent when representing buyers is to look out for my clients’ best interests so they can remain in love with their dream home as long as the live there.

Year End 2009 Snapshot of White Bear Township, MN Home Sales Statistics


The stability of real estate in White Bear Township in 2008 unfortunately did not continue into 2009.There were many more sales in White Bear Township, Minnesota in 2008 versus 2009 with closed sales up 40%. This northern Ramsey County township escaped much of the affects of 2008 but could not escape it into 2009. DOM went up a whopping 49% while the average home price dropped over 15%. From 2007 to 2008, prices were only down 3% so this 15% drop was a significant in prices for the area. The average sales price for a home in White Bear Township is now just under $225,000.
